Security

Online customers are concerned about security. Many retailers have strict guidelines in place to protect their customers' privacy. For example, they will only use encrypted pages to process transactions and protect the information from hackers. They do not sell personal information to a third-party and will never send emails without permission. They will also not share any customer information with marketing agencies. This is to safeguard their brand and stop fraud. These measures are vital to online shoppers' satisfaction and if an eCommerce business does not take these measures seriously they could lose customers.

In the UK in the UK, the Consumer Rights Act (CRA) and the E-Commerce Regulations regulate ecommerce. These laws ensure that consumers are treated fairly when buying online and that contracts are concluded electronically. These laws do not guarantee a safe shopping environment. Marketplaces online are still susceptible to scams and fraud. The government is introducing legislation to stop fake reviews and subscription traps. Social media platforms and search engine will also be forced to stop ads that are paid for.

The security measures implemented by the UK ecommerce industry are constantly evolving and improving. Merchants can utilize fraud-management services, for instance, to protect their customers from identity theft and other criminals. These services incorporate the most up-to-date automated technology with a thorough analysis of every transaction. They can also detect new patterns and trends in fraud.

Refunds and returns

You might already know that many online clothing companies offer returns and refunds. You can return your items within a specified period of time, usually 28 days. This allows customers to test their purchases to see whether they are satisfied. During this period, the store will also take care of your return or exchange. This will ensure that you don't end up having to wear a garment that doesn't fit well or looks unflattering on you.

This can be a significant issue for retailers, particularly smaller ones. One of the biggest problems is the sheer volume of products that are returned by consumers. This is costing British retailers a staggering PS7 billion a year according to KPMG. This trend also puts pressure on bricks-and-mortar stores as well as online retailers that are unable to handle the number of returns. This volume is also creating sustainability problems, with millions of packages moving across the nation every day.

Retailers must offer reasonable returns in order for them to be in compliance with UK laws. If they don't, they are subject to a fine. Some retailers go beyond the legal minimum to offer their customers the most comprehensive return and refund policy. They can provide customers a better experience customers and gain an edge over their competitors.

Customers have the right to cancel a contract with an online retailer in accordance with the Consumer Contracts Regulations (Information, Cancellation and Additional Charges). They also have the right to a replacement or refund in the event that the product is defective or are not as described. The regulations cover the sale of goods via mail or telephone or on the internet and also via digital television.
